For the area of a triangle, we can simply use the following equation:
Area = ( 1 / 2 ) * Base * Height
We are given a base of 12 and a height of 15, so we can simply plug those values into the formula to find the area.
Area = ( 1 / 2 ) * Base * Height
Area = ( 1 / 2 ) * 12 * 15
Area = 6 * 15
Area = 90
Hence, the area of our triangle is 90 units^2.

caitlyn has $210 in her savings account and she has to pay her parents $5 each month.Santos has $90 dollars and he saves $5 dollars each month. At this rate, when will Caitlyn and Santos have the same amount of money ? How much will they each have?
Answer:
After about 12 months both Caitlyn and Santos will have the same balance of 150 dollars in their bank account.
Step-by-step explanation:
Caitlyn's saving: -5x+210
Santos' saving: 5x+90
To know when the total amount in their bank account is the same you would need to make these linear equations equal to one another.
-5x+210 = 5x+90
(Add 5x on both sides)
210=10x+90
(Subtract 90 from both sides)
120=10x
(Simplify)
x=12
After about 12 months their total savings should be the same. To check what their balance will be plug the x value of 12 into both of these equations. This should give 150 as your answer for both equations.

Interested in learning more about its fans, the marketing office of the Arena Football League (AFL) conducted a survey at one of its games. The survey has 937 respondents, 694 males and 243 females. Out of the 937 total respondent's, 194 stated that they had attended multiple AFL games. Of these 194 fans that had attended multiple games, 169 were male. Using this survey information, answer the following questions.
1- What is the probability that a randomly selected fan has attended multiple games?2- Given that a randomly selected fan has attended multiple games, what is the probability of this person being male?3- What is the probability of a randomly selected fan being male and having attended multiple games?4- Given that a randomly selected fan is male, what is the probability that this person has attended multiple games?5- What is the probability that a randomly selected fan is male or has attended multiple games?
Answer:
Kindly check explanation
Step-by-step explanation:
Given the data:
Total respondent : n(T) = 937
n(male) = 694
n(Female) = 243
n(multiple AFL) = 194
_______________AFL
Male ____694___169
Female __243___ 25
Total____ 937___194
1.) What is the probability that a randomly selected fan has attended multiple games?
n(Multiple AFL) / n(Total)
= 194 / 937
= 0.207
2.) Given that a randomly selected fan has attended multiple games, what is the probability of this person being male?
Male who attended multiple AFL / n(multiple AFL)
= 169 / 194
= 0.871
3- What is the probability of a randomly selected fan being male and having attended multiple games?
Number of males who have attended multiple games / n(Total)
= 169 / 937
= 0.180
4- Given that a randomly selected fan is male, what is the probability that this person has attended multiple games?
Number of males who have attended multiple AFL / n(male)
169 / 694
= 0.2435
5- What is the probability that a randomly selected fan is male or has attended multiple games?
[n(male) + n(multiple AFL)] / n(Total)
(694 + 194) / 937
= 888 / 937
= 0.9477
